NEW RELEASE Plant Profile: Free Fall Casuarina glauca prostrate 'CAS01' PBR


Free Fall looks nothing like Cousin It as most people assume. It has a much wider spread and is perfect for roadsides and erosion control. Full article

Plant Profile: Blaze Dianella tasmanica 'NPW2'' PBR




Blaze is a very tough plant and a great alternative to Cordylines and Phormiums due to its superior heat tolerance. Full article

Plant Profile: Cherry Cluster Grevillea rhyolitica x juniperina 'TWD01' PBR


One of the best compact forms of Grevillea available, Cherry Cluster produces masses of cherry flowers throughout both spring and winter. Full article.
